Why are spark plug gaps different? Spark plug gap is where spark plug spark discharge is designed to take place. On a conventional spark plug, it is the area between the center and the ground electrode. Large spark plug gap setting demands higher voltage (electrical pressure) for spark to jump the large distance gap. What happens if you gap spark plugs to much? If spark plugs are gapped too wide, the ignition spark loses some of its strength as it crosses the spark plug gaps. This can result in engine hesitation.
